iO Associates are currently looking for a DV Cleared Senior SOC Analyst / Engineer to join our client on a contract basis (12 Month initial contract with another likely 12 month extension) offering up to £650 a day (Inside IR35). This role requires someone to work in Corsham full time, so we're looking for someone who's happy to commute to Corsham on a daily basis or stay over in Corsham throughout the week. You must hold active DV Clearance to be considered for this position.
Here's what we're looking for:
- Essential:
- Hold active DV clearance
- Experience in forensics, malware analysis, threat intelligence
- Experience using Python, Perl, PowerShell, BASH or an equivalent language
- Experience with network forensics and associated toolsets and analysis techniques
- ISO 27001:2022 security and risk controls
- MITRE ATT&CK adversarial framework
- ITILv3/v4 Foundation
- Desirable:
- CompTIA A
- CompTIA Security
- CompTIA CySA
- CompTIA PenTest
- SANS 504 - Incident Handling
- SANS 511 (Continuous Monitoring)
